科技报告详细信息
Palacios and Kitten : high performance operating systems for scalable virtualized and native supercomputing.
Widener, Patrick (University of New Mexico) ; Jaconette, Steven (Northwestern University) ; Bridges, Patrick G. (University of New Mexico) ; Xia, Lei (Northwestern University) ; Dinda, Peter (Northwestern University) ; Cui, Zheng. ; Lange, John (Northwestern Un
关键词: COMPUTER ARCHITECTURE;    BENCHMARKS;    COMPATIBILITY;    DESIGN;    FLEXIBILITY;    IMPLEMENTATION;    KERNELS;    PERFORMANCE;    SUPERCOMPUTERS;   
DOI  :  10.2172/1028948
RP-ID  :  SAND2009-6289
PID  :  OSTI ID: 1028948
Others  :  TRN: US201201%%66
学科分类:社会科学、人文和艺术(综合)
美国|英语
来源: SciTech Connect
PDF
【 摘 要 】

Palacios and Kitten are new open source tools that enable applications, whether ported or not, to achieve scalable high performance on large machines. They provide a thin layer over the hardware to support both full-featured virtualized environments and native code bases. Kitten is an OS under development at Sandia that implements a lightweight kernel architecture to provide predictable behavior and increased flexibility on large machines, while also providing Linux binary compatibility. Palacios is a VMM that is under development at Northwestern University and the University of New Mexico. Palacios, which can be embedded into Kitten and other OSes, supports existing, unmodified applications and operating systems by using virtualization that leverages hardware technologies. We describe the design and implementation of both Kitten and Palacios. Our benchmarks show that they provide near native, scalable performance. Palacios and Kitten provide an incremental path to using supercomputer resources that is not performance-compromised.

【 预 览 】
附件列表
Files Size Format View
RO201705170001204LZ 375KB PDF download
  文献评价指标  
  下载次数:48次 浏览次数:24次